Transaction ec07818699f3f92f7b10608085baa49a18987176dba8028eb36d7077c632e43f

2 Input
2 Outputs
  • ec07818699f3f92f7b10608085baa49a18987176dba8028eb36d7077c632e43f:0
  • value  1000000000
    address  3AWDcijmqdgb4Hxpra3p2k8nfm76UFCDed
  • ec07818699f3f92f7b10608085baa49a18987176dba8028eb36d7077c632e43f:1
  • value  24087824788
    address  36ULVMcGoBfYb62yjLDVa39wvsSGWcF8yr